How does the age of refrigerant affect its environmental impact?

The significant relationship between the age of refrigerants and their environmental impact is best captured by those that highlight the potential for older refrigerants to exhibit higher Ozone Depletion Potential (ODP) and Global Warming Potential (GWP). Many of the refrigerants used in older systems, such as CFCs and HCFCs, were phased out or limited due to their detrimental effects on the ozone layer and their contributions to global warming.

In contrast, newer refrigerants are typically designed to be more environmentally friendly, having lower ODP and GWP ratings. This design advancement reflects a broader effort to mitigate the environmental impacts associated with refrigeration and air conditioning. Therefore, as refrigerants age and if they are from earlier generations, they often have properties that are more harmful to the environment compared to newer alternatives.

Understanding this relationship emphasizes the importance of proper refrigerant management and transition to less harmful substances that align with current environmental regulations and standards.
